What is the recommended pattern for tightening lug nuts on a wheel?

The recommended pattern for tightening lug nuts on a wheel is the cross pattern. This involves tightening the lug nuts in a crisscross pattern to ensure even distribution of pressure and to prevent warping the wheel. It is an essential step in properly securing the wheel onto the vehicle to prevent accidents or damage to the vehicle. Importance of Using the Cross Pattern

Proper Wheel Alignment: When tightening lug nuts in a cross pattern, it helps ensure that the wheel is properly aligned with the vehicle's hub. This is crucial for safe driving and prevents issues such as vibrations or wobbling while on the road. Even Pressure Distribution: The cross pattern allows for an even distribution of pressure across all lug nuts, reducing the risk of uneven stress on the wheel. This helps prevent issues like wheel warping or damage to the studs. Prevention of Lug Nut Loosening: By tightening lug nuts in a cross pattern, you decrease the likelihood of one lug nut coming loose due to uneven tightening. This is especially important for maintaining the safety of your vehicle and preventing accidents.
